We report the synthesis of a folate receptor (FR)-targeted theranostic nanocomposite for surface-enhanced Raman scattering (SERS) imaging and photodynamic therapy (PDT). FR-specific SERS detection and PDT are demonstrated in vitro using two FR-positive cancer cell lines and one FR-negative cancer cell lines.
